On some platforms it is found that Linux more aggressively enters s2idle
than Windows enters Modern Standby and this uncovers some synchronization
issues for the platform. To aid in debugging this class of problems in
the future, add support for an extra optional callback intended for
drivers to emit extra debugging.

I'm not liking this.

If you want debug, why not simply add it where it is needed?

Actually this is exactly where it's needed. The synchronization issue is with what non-x86 is doing while x86 transitions into ACPI C3.
